When altering settings under the Edit\Preferences\Navigator menu item, the
"Preferences" dialog windows will not accept an "OK". Only way out is to press
"Cancel" thus discarding any change made.
Problem does not occur, when altering other settings in the Edit\Preference
dialog window...
